-// Tests for sort and stable_sort
-
-#include "pstl/execution"
-#include "pstl/algorithm"
-#include "utils.h"
-
-using namespace TestUtils;
-#define _CRT_SECURE_NO_WARNINGS
-
-#include <atomic>
-
-static bool Stable;
-
-//! Number of extant keys
-static std::atomic<int32_t> KeyCount;
-
-//! One more than highest index in array to be sorted.
-static uint32_t LastIndex;
-
-//! Keeping Equal() static and a friend of ParanoidKey class (C++, paragraphs 3.5/7.1.1)
-class ParanoidKey;
-static bool
-Equal(const ParanoidKey& x, const ParanoidKey& y);
-
-//! A key to be sorted, with lots of checking.
-class ParanoidKey
-{
- //! Value used by comparator
- int32_t value;
- //! Original position or special value (Empty or Dead)
- int32_t index;
- //! Special value used to mark object without a comparable value, e.g. after being moved from.
- static const int32_t Empty = -1;
- //! Special value used to mark destroyed objects.
- static const int32_t Dead = -2;
- // True if key object has comparable value
- bool
- isLive() const
- {
- return (uint32_t)(index) < LastIndex;
- }
- // True if key object has been constructed.
- bool
- isConstructed() const
- {
- return isLive() || index == Empty;
- }
-
- public:
- ParanoidKey()
- {
- ++KeyCount;
- index = Empty;
- value = Empty;
- }
- ParanoidKey(const ParanoidKey& k) : value(k.value), index(k.index)
- {
- EXPECT_TRUE(k.isLive(), "source for copy-constructor is dead");
- ++KeyCount;
- }
- ~ParanoidKey()
- {
- EXPECT_TRUE(isConstructed(), "double destruction");
- index = Dead;
- --KeyCount;
- }
- ParanoidKey&
- operator=(const ParanoidKey& k)
- {
- EXPECT_TRUE(k.isLive(), "source for copy-assignment is dead");
- EXPECT_TRUE(isConstructed(), "destination for copy-assignment is dead");
- value = k.value;
- index = k.index;
- return *this;
- }
- ParanoidKey(int32_t index, int32_t value, OddTag) : index(index), value(value) {}
- ParanoidKey(ParanoidKey&& k) : value(k.value), index(k.index)
- {
- EXPECT_TRUE(k.isConstructed(), "source for move-construction is dead");
-// std::stable_sort() fails in move semantics on paranoid test before VS2015
-#if !defined(_MSC_VER) || _MSC_VER >= 1900
- k.index = Empty;
-#endif
- ++KeyCount;
- }
- ParanoidKey&
- operator=(ParanoidKey&& k)
- {
- EXPECT_TRUE(k.isConstructed(), "source for move-assignment is dead");
- EXPECT_TRUE(isConstructed(), "destination for move-assignment is dead");
- value = k.value;
- index = k.index;
-// std::stable_sort() fails in move semantics on paranoid test before VS2015
-#if !defined(_MSC_VER) || _MSC_VER >= 1900
- k.index = Empty;
-#endif
- return *this;
- }
- friend class KeyCompare;
- friend bool
- Equal(const ParanoidKey& x, const ParanoidKey& y);
-};
